Definition and Purpose

Heavy duty cookware refers to pots, pans, and other cooking tools designed to handle high heat and frequent use. Made from thick materials—usually metals like cast iron or stainless steel—it can withstand intense cooking methods. Its main purpose is to provide a reliable cooking surface: one that works with different cooking techniques while ensuring even heat distribution. This feature is critical, as it prevents hot spots (which cause uneven cooking) and guarantees well-prepared food.


Benefits of Heavy Duty Cookware

Heavy duty cookware is more than a passing trend in modern kitchens; it has several practical advantages that appeal to both chefs and home cooks. Below are the key benefits that make it valuable for cooking.

1. Longevity

Heavy duty cookware excels in terms of longevity. Its materials are inherently durable, and with proper care, these items can even become family heirlooms. For example, cast iron pans develop a natural non-stick surface over time, making them more valuable as they age. This durability brings two key benefits: financially, you won't need to replace them often; emotionally, many families attach stories and memories to their cookware. Additionally, heavy duty cookware's high resistance to scratches and dents makes it a wise investment for anyone serious about cooking.

2. Heat Retention

Heat retention is another matchless feature of heavy duty cookware. Materials like cast iron and stainless steel are excellent at holding heat, which directly improves cooking performance. When searing a steak, for instance, you need the pan to stay hot enough to create a crispy crust. Heavy duty cookware maintains heat well, ensuring your dishes cook evenly without constant monitoring. This not only enhances flavor but also saves energy, as there's less temperature fluctuation during cooking.

3. Versatility in Cooking

Versatility is one of the most notable benefits of heavy duty cookware. These pots and pans work seamlessly across different cooking scenarios—from stovetops and ovens to grills. You can brown meat, simmer sauces, or even bake bread, often using the same piece of cookware. This flexibility means fewer dishes to clean and a simpler approach to meal prep.

“Heavy duty cookware isn't just a tool—it's a companion in culinary adventures, adapting as your skills grow and your recipes change.”

As such, heavy duty cookware not only improves cooking methods but also opens up opportunities for kitchen experimentation, making it a popular choice among both professionals and home cooks.
